Starbucks will open its first café in Đà Nẵng City on February 3 to celebrate five years of its presence in Việt Nam. Starbucks aims to expand its operations this year to Đà Nẵng, the third-largest city in the country. The new store will be at 56 Bạch Đằng Street in Hải Châu District. “We have been asked many times when Starbucks will set foot outside HCM City and Hà Nội, and now is the time,” said Patricia Marques, general manager of Starbucks Vietnam, who hinted at more exciting plans of the coffee chain for 2018. Starbucks has completed five years in Việt Nam on February 1. It opened its first shop in HCM City in February 2013 and currently runs 34 cafes in HCM City, Hà Nội and Hải Phòng. To mark its five-year anniversary, Starbucks is offering special prices on its menu. Customers can buy any tall-sized beverage at VNĐ50,000 at any Starbucks café across the country. A Starbucks Rewards member can get five times of STARS earned while making any purchase. HA NOI (VNS) - Starbucks Corporation, said to be the world's largest coffeehouse company, opened the first of three coffee shops in the capital city yesterday. It is located on Hang Bai Street. Starbucks opened its first store in Viet Nam in HCM City in February last year, and since then has opened eight stores across the city. Starbucks operates its stores in Viet Nam through a licensed partnership with Coffee Concepts (Vietnam), a subsidiary of Hong Kong's Maxim Group.- VNS... [read more]
